It can be a manifestation of the subconscious mind's attempt to reconcile the reality of death with the ongoing influence the deceased has on the dreamer's life., Cultural Context:, In many cultures, seeing a dead person alive in dreams is interpreted as a spiritual connection. In some Eastern traditions, it is believed that the deceased visit the living in dreams to offer guidance or warnings. In Mexican culture, the Day of the Dead celebrates the return of deceased ancestors, viewing such dreams as a form of communion between the living and the dead. Similarly, in African traditions, ancestors are venerated, and dreams featuring them are seen as a sign of protection or ancestral approval., Understanding ${name} dreams:, Seeing a dead person alive in your dreams can be both a perplexing and profound experience. Alternatively, it might bring a sense of comfort, suggesting that the deceased's spirit remains with you, providing guidance or reassurance during challenging times., Research into dreams involving deceased individuals suggests that these experiences can be part of the grieving process. Studies have shown that such dreams are common among those who have recently lost a loved one, serving as a psychological mechanism to process loss and integrate the reality of death into one's life narrative. Psychologists often view these dreams as a natural part of adjusting to significant life changes and shifts in personal identity following a loss., Experts in dream analysis, like Carl Jung, emphasize the symbolic nature of dreams, viewing the appearance of deceased individuals as manifestations of the dreamer's inner psyche. Such dreams might reflect aspects of the dreamer's personality or life experiences that still need attention or resolution. Dream analysts suggest that these symbols are not merely about the deceased but are more about what they represent in the dreamer's life, often prompting meaningful reflection and personal growth., Tips & Recommendations:, To better understand dreams of seeing dead persons alive, keep a dream journal to note recurring themes or emotions.
